[ofa-general] [PATCH 2 of 2] libmlx4:  Add new Mellanox device IDs
    Jack Morgenstein 
    jackm at dev.mellanox.co.il
       
    Mon Jul  2 07:37:34 PDT 2007
    
    
  
Add new Mellanox device ID's
Signed-off-by: Jack Morgenstein <jackm at dev.mellanox.co.il>
diff --git a/src/mlx4.c b/src/mlx4.c
index 3684b50..178d214 100644
--- a/src/mlx4.c
+++ b/src/mlx4.c
@@ -65,6 +65,15 @@
 #define PCI_DEVICE_ID_MELLANOX_HERMON_QDR	0x6354
 #endif
 
+#ifndef PCI_DEVICE_ID_MELLANOX_HERMON_DDR_PCIEX_G2
+#define PCI_DEVICE_ID_MELLANOX_HERMON_DDR_PCIEX_G2	0x6732
+#endif
+
+#ifndef PCI_DEVICE_ID_MELLANOX_HERMON_QDR_PCIEX_G2
+#define PCI_DEVICE_ID_MELLANOX_HERMON_QDR_PCIEX_G2	0x673c
+#endif
+
+
 #define HCA(v, d) \
 	{ .vendor = PCI_VENDOR_ID_##v,			\
 	  .device = PCI_DEVICE_ID_MELLANOX_##d }
@@ -76,6 +85,8 @@ struct {
 	HCA(MELLANOX, HERMON_SDR),
 	HCA(MELLANOX, HERMON_DDR),
 	HCA(MELLANOX, HERMON_QDR),
+	HCA(MELLANOX, HERMON_DDR_PCIEX_G2),
+	HCA(MELLANOX, HERMON_QDR_PCIEX_G2),
 };
 
 static struct ibv_context_ops mlx4_ctx_ops = {
    
    
More information about the general
mailing list